Delmelle <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> 2008-08-29 14:20:28 PST --- Thanks for the report and the testcases. Strange, I cannot immediately see the problem... Comparing to our existing testcases, the only notable difference is the presence of the forced breaks. I wonder whether that's somehow throwing the ID resolution off-track somewhere. It is definitely not because the IDs aren't registered, as I can see from the debug output. It's simply the resolution step that is skipped. Even stranger, in my local sandbox, there is one set of IDs correctly resolved: those of the page-sequences. All the others still remain unresolved. If that doesn't happen in your case, I guess I'll also have to look to add that change for page-sequences to FOP Trunk. Adding a second table of contents after the main page-sequence shows all the page-number-citation correctly resolved, but not the page-number-citation-last.
